A J Auto

A J Auto

Automotive in Schiller Park, IL

Automotive Auto Dealers Auto Repair

Contact us

Location

4918 River Rd.,
Schiller Park , IL 60176 UNITED STATES

Reviews

A J Auto 847-678-8400
4918 River Rd.,
Schiller Park , IL 60176 UNITED STATES
$
A J Auto

Detail information

Company name
A J Auto
Category
Automotive
Rating
Not Rated
Tags
foreign car repair,  german auto repair,  radiator repair
Is this your business? Manage via YEXT
edit delete

A J Auto

Contacts Location Details